    One Barnett descendant refers to a second wife, of whom I have not found further information.  This could be the mother of Javan, the youngest child named in Micajah's will, whom some genealogies report (without documentation) as born 5 July 1816.  Jane Glen Barnett died in 1812, so Javan had a different mother.

    Note that this list has one child named Joroyall, b 1802 and another Jorial b 1808.  These names are variations of the same name.  But perhaps this list is correct that there were two children.  Other lists have only one child listed with a variation of this name.  None of the earlier ones I found had wives of this child.  One difference is in the death date, which supports the idea that there were two children with these similar names.  This source does not give sources for these birth and death dates.  The list also includes a Joseph, which would be a duplicate or Joroyall/Jorial.

    Another genealogy, for instance, has mostly the same children, but has only Joroyal and no Jorial separately, with no dates.  That list also adds Janylhen Barnett, and leaves out Micajah Jr. and Joseph.

    Micajah was recorded in the 1790 and 1800 censuses in Spartanburg County/District of South Carolina.  Several members of his families are in nearby households, including his father Joseph and his Uncle Edward.  The Barnett name is spelled with only one T in the 1790 census.

    1790 Federal Census, Spartanburg County, South Carolina
    Micajah Barnet
    Number of Free White Males Under 16: 1     Number of Free White Males 16 and Over: 1
    Number of Free White Females: 2

    In 1800 the household of Micajah Barnett is recorded next door to his father Joseph.  On the other side of Joseph is Joseph's brother Edward Barnett.

    1800 Federal Census, Spartanburg District, South Carolina
    Micajah Barnett
    Free White Males Under 10: 3     Free White Males 16 to 25: 1  Free White Males 26 to 44: 1
    Free White Females Under 10:3     Free White Females 26 to 44: 1
    Number of Slaves: 1
    Number of Household Members Under 16 : 6      Number of Household Members Over 25 : 2
    Number of Household Members: 9

    Micajah is buried in the Camp Croft State Park, near Spartanburg, South Carolina.  The Cemetery goes by different names, the Barnett Family Cemetery, Cedar Springs Cemetery or Cedar Springs Baptist Cemetery.

    In 1810, Micajah is the only Barnett on his page of the census for Spartanburg County, South Carolina, and none on nearby pages.  The specific location is uncertain.

    1810 Federal Census, Spartanburg County, South Carolina
    Micajah Barnett
    Free White Males Under 10: 2     Free White Males 10 to 15: 2
    Free White Males 16 to 25: 1     Free White Males 45 and Over: 1
    Free White Females Under 10: 2     Free White Females 16 to 25: 2
    Free White Females 45 and Over: 1
    Numbers of Slaves: 5
    Number of Household Members Under 16: 6
    Number of Household Members Over 25: 2
    Number of Household Members: 16

    Micajah was a Baptist minister and served in the Revolutionary War.  The original inscription on his headstone in Camp Croft State Park, Spartanburg, S.C., stated this.  Evidently the original stone for Micajah Cicero Barnett was stolen.  A new stone was dedicated in 1997. His new stone reads:
    Micajah Cicero Barnett
    Roebucks Regt, Rev. War
    Jan 13, 1760
    Jan 9, 1837

    Micajah's will, recorded written 19 September 1836, gives us the names of some of his children.  Micajah died 9 January 1837.  Records indicate he was buried the day he died.  His wife is mentioned but not named.

    ------------------------------------

    Will of Mikajah Barnett

    Spartanburgh County, S.C. Wills, Book C, page 107
    Box 5, Package 7
    Recorded 23rd January 1837
    State of South Carolina, Spartanburgh District

    In the name of God amen I Mikajah Barnett of the District and State aforesaid planter being of perfect mind and memory do make and ordain this my last will and testament first I give and recommend my soul into the hands of almighty God, who gave it and my body I recommend to the earth to be buried at the discretion of my executors nothing doubting but at the General Resurrection I shall recive the same again by the Mighty power of God, and as for my estate which it hath pleased God to bless me in this life I give and Dispose of in the following manner and form 1st my will is that all my just debts be paid out of my estate.

    2nd I give and bequeath to my beloved son Mikajah Barnett one black filly which he now claims for his also one bed and bedstead and furniture, also one cow and calf-

    3rd I give and bequeath to my beloved wife, one bed and bedsted and furniture and twenty dollars pr year during her widdowhood, and as soon as she is married she receives nothing more from my estate.

    4 I give and bequeath to my son Richard Barnett decd children seventy five dollars each-

    5 I give and bequeath to my daughter Susana Decd her children seventy five dollars each-

    6th I give and bequeath to my son Lewes Barnett Decd his daughter one hundred dollars-

    7 I give and bequeath to my grand daughter Sally Hoots, seventy five dollars-

    8th All the remaining part of my estate real and personal to be equally divided between my beloved children Jessey Barnett, Elijah Barnett, Joseph Barnett, and Mikajah Barnett and Gency [Genny?] Corder,  hare and share alike my will is that my Negros shall not be sold at publick sale, but to be divided among my children without being sold-

    and I do hereby nominate constitute and appoint my beloved sons Jessy Barnett and Javan Barnett Executors of this my Last Will and testament and I do hereby utterly revoke and disannul every former will and testament by me heretofore made ratifying and confirming this and no other to be my last will and testament in witness whereof I have hereunto sett my hand and seal this nineteenth day of September in the year of our Lord one thousand eight hundred and thirty-six-

    Signed Sealed, Published, pronounced and Declared by the within named Mikajah Barnett as his last will and testament who is his presence subscribed our names as witness thereto- Jno Murph, James M. Bagwell her Mary X James, mark

    Signed and sealed, Micajah Barnett
